1. A deep sea ocean vessel uses SONAR to detect the ocean's bottom. Sound waves are emitted from the surface of the ocean and travel through the water at 1450 m/s. The ocean bottom is 1630 m below the surface. Determine the amount of time that passes before the sound waves are reflected back to the surface.

A.   1.12 s                                                                        C. 0.89 s

B.    2.25 s                                                                        D. 1.78 s

Given:

v=1450m/sv=1450\:\rm m/s

d=1630md=1630\:\rm m


The amount of time that passes before the sound waves are reflected back to the surface

t=2dv=21630  m1450m/s=2.25st=2*\frac{d}{v}=2*\frac{1630\;\rm m}{1450\:\rm m/s}=2.25\:\rm s

Answer: B.    2.25 s
